| 23028 | 2001-10-30 01:45:00 | On booting up my HP Pavilion (Win 98) my floppy disc drive is intermittently identified as 'Removeable disc' instead of '3? Floppy'. This causes a non-workable floppy disc drive. Any ideas? | Guest (0) | ||
| 23029 | 2001-10-30 04:30:00 | Make sure it is set up properly in your bios.If you are unsure what the setting is supposed to be, try visiting the HP website. | Guest (0) | ||
| 23030 | 2001-10-30 09:54:00 | For most HP Pavalova's to get into the BIOS it is F1 then select the second option down, (advanced from memory)then make sure that you have 3 1/2 ' selected. Most HP stuff does not tell you how to enter the BIOS Wayne |
